4 Day Fall Road Trip Through Vermont

Roadtrip Stats:

– 1181 miles traveled
– 29 hours in the car
– 13+ towns visited
– 2 Airbnbs

4 Day Itinerary

Day 1 – Quechee Gorge, Kilington

  • Lancaster, PA –>  Quechee Gorge, VT –  7 hours 11 minutes, 405 miles
  • Quechee Gorge, VT –> Killington VT – 28 minutes, 26 miles

Day 2 – Burlington, Shelburne, Burlington

  • Killington –> Middleburg –  57 minutes, 42 miles
  • Middleburg –> Shelburne – 38 minutes, 28 miles
  • Shelburne –> Burlington – 20 minutes, 9 miles
  • Burlington –> Killington – 2 hours, 93 miles

Day 3 – Mendon, Waterbury, Stowe, Johnson

  • Killington –> Mendon – 12 minutes, 9 miles
  • Mendon –> Waterbury – 1 hour 29 minutes, 73 miles
  • Waterbury –> Stowe – 19 minutes, 11 miles
  • Stowe –> Johnson –  25 minutes, 15 miles

Day 4 – Travel Day 

Johnson VT –> Lancaster, PA –  8 hours 15 minutes – 466 miles

Trip Favorites

Experience
Olivia – Driving in the car and taking in the views
Steph- View of the church in Stowe and the autumn leaves

Adventure
Both of us really enjoyed the Gondola Ride at Stowe Mountain Resort

Town
Olivia- Stowe with Burlington as a close second.
Steph- Stowe. I think Woodstock would have been a close second if we’d have stopped and explored.

Drive
Route 100 through Smuggler’s Notch from Stowe to Johnson. A very narrow road over the mountains with so much fall foliage

Breakfast
The SunUp Bakery “Special” (Bacon, Egg, Cheddar with Maple Butter on a House Biscuit) was #1 for both of us.

Snack
Olivia – Truffle Fries from The Bench in Stowe
Steph –  Apple Cider Donut from LumberJack’s Coffee

Dinner
The pizza (especially the crust) at Domenic’s Upscale Pizza Joint in Killington is amazing.

Dessert
The homemade hot apple crisp a la mode from Wicked Wings.
